Hyperlocal, Farm-to-Table Restaurant Opens in Loudon

Residents of Tellico Village, Rarity Bay, WindRiver, and surrounding areas can now enjoy a fresh, farm-to-table dining experience right in their own backyard. 

Wilder at Windy Hill Farm and Preserve opened in July and is located just off Highway 444 at Poplar Ridge Road. It features the inventive and internationally inspired creations of Chef Ben Warwick. 

Warwick has deep roots in the East Tennessee restaurant community having worked at local favorites such as Mango, The Orangery and Cherokee Country Club. The concept is a dream come to fruition for Warwick, who says he’s been preparing for this his entire career. 

“The chance to celebrate and share our region’s offerings through my cuisine is a privilege,” Warwick said. “I’m grateful to bring this to the Loudon community and to Windy Hill for giving me this opportunity.” 

Wilder serves as the on-property restaurant for Windy Hill, a new all-inclusive boutique resort that sits on 650 acres of family farmland owned by General Manager Steven Brewington and his family. 

“My grandfather originally purchased this farm in 2001 and had a passion for preserving it for future generations of farmers,” Brewington said. “I know he’d be proud of what we’ve created here and how it will now bring delicious meals to guests that include fresh ingredients hand selected from our own garden.” 

That garden, Brewington says, is only a short walk from Wilder offering the freshest, hyperlocal dining experience. 

“We take our inspiration from what we can grow right here,” Warwick said. “Every day we can walk to the garden, see what’s available and offer that up to our guests. It doesn’t get much more farm-to-table than that.”

The 46-seat restaurant sits on the lower level of the resort’s main lodge and includes a full bar and outdoor seating with commanding views of the mountains and the rolling pasture. Currently, Wilder is open for dinner Friday and Saturday evenings beginning at 5:45 and Sunday brunch at 9:00. Limited seating is available for each meal.
